D. H. Williams is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Molecular Biology and Spectroscopy. According to data from OpenAlex, D. H. Williams has authored 222 papers receiving a total of 5.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 61 papers in Organic Chemistry, 31 papers in Molecular Biology and 24 papers in Spectroscopy. Recurrent topics in D. H. Williams's work include Air Traffic Management and Optimization (22 papers), Aerospace and Aviation Technology (15 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(13 papers). D. H. Williams is often cited by papers focused on Air Traffic Management and Optimization (22 papers), Aerospace and Aviation Technology (15 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Chromatography (13 papers). D. H. Williams coll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Ireland. D. H. Williams's co-authors include Howard M. Eisenberg, Harvey S. Levin, Carl Djerassi, Ruth Records, E. Bunnenberg, D. John Faulkner, Walter M. High, J. H. Bowie, John Griffin and Simon J. More and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Journal of Biological Chemistry and Journal of Molecular Biology.

Rankless uses publication and citation data sourced from OpenAlex, an open and comprehensive bibliographic database. While OpenAlex provides broad and valuable coverage of the global research landscape, it—like all bibliographic datasets—has inherent limitations. These include incomplete records, variations in author disambiguation, differences in journal indexing, and delays in data updates. As a result, some metrics and network relationships displayed in Rankless may not fully capture the entirety of a scholar's output or impact.
